ok enough of the sky is falling
against the likes of Tau and IG power weapons are overkill, but cost of min 20ppm hurts...
SM can plasma them to death, expect Sunwolf pattern Long Fangs...
BA melee style are hurt by NFW negating both armor and fnp. Shooty ones just plasma it.
CSM will need every obliterator... again.
Demons are hurt so much that I cant even state...
Necrons are hurt by all those NFW, and lack good ap in numbers.
Luckily they will get new dex soon, probably.
Ork hordes are hurt by all the incinerators and worse, purifying flames,
Bikenobz find worthy match in allocate-a-wound paladins.
Eldar and Dark Eldar get enough shuriken/splinter firepower to be at least equal if not superior in salvo exchange. And wyches ignore power weapons "missed me" ninja
Sisters have enough mech firepower with prayers boost to hold their own.
And they are basic 11 ppm, which means loads of bodies/bolters.
They are amazingly still comeptitive despite very old dex.
Nids... not sure, T6'r'us is quite vulnerable to strength boosted NFW, but still eat small marine squads for breakfast, and baby bugs are mauled by stormbolters, incinerators, and purifying flamers...
